Combining traditional style with modern performance, the Southgate Single Hole Kitchen Faucet is designed to handle the everyday demands of a busy kitchen. The pull-down hand sprayer features a flared shape to increase your grip in times when cleaning gets slippery. This faucet also allows you to go from effective stream to heavy duty spray at the push of a button. A magnetic docking system keeps the hand shower firmly in place when not in use.

We're very happy with our new faucet!
What we love: gorgeous traditional-meets-modern design that's very hard to find in a faucet, pretty polished brass color, powerful sprayer, and well-functioning mechanisms all around so far.
What could be improved: As others have mentioned, that actual flow of the non-spray stream seems to be a little low. We have low water pressure already, so it wasn't much of a difference from our old faucet. The install instructions were also pretty wimpy. Included in the box was a tiny rubber gasket with NO explanation of where it went in the instructions (even in the diagram of parts). I couldn't figure out why the connection from the sprayer to the body of the faucet was leaking even with plumber's putty and tape until I realized that's where that gasket goes — problem solved. It nearly defeated me though and hence 4 stars.
Final note: I would love this faucet even more in matte black! I liked the design of this enough to justify the brass, but black would be absolutely stunning.Less
